Trump’s long list of legal entanglements is about far more than just keeping him out of the White House

Monday marked the bond deadline for Trump’s $454 million civil business fraud judgment‚ but right before the sand in the hourglass ran out‚ Trump won an appeal to have the bond reduced to $175 million‚ which he said he’d gladly pay in cash. While this is certainly good news for the former president‚ he’s still entangled in numerous other lawsuits. “I feel like I need a flowchart at this point of all of the different cases against Donald Trump‚” sighs Sara Gonzales. “They have literally weaponized every single judicial branch system that they can to try to throw their political opponent in jail.” According to Kyle Rittenhouse‚ the reason for the never-ending list of Trump trials is because “they’re scared.” “They're just like‚ ‘No‚ no‚ no – we don't need Trump to come in and fix what we messed up already‚” he tells Sara. Sara agrees‚ adding‚ “That's what you have to do when you can't run on your own policy.” “What is there? Higher gas prices‚ higher grocery bills – higher everything; botched withdrawal in Afghanistan‚ allowing over ten million unvetted strangers into the interior of the country. What do you run on other than ‘orange man bad’ at this point?” she asks. “It's not only designed to break him ... but also‚ it’s an intimidation tactic to stop anyone else from running for office‚” says Blaze contributor Matthew Marsden. But there’s yet another reason they’re targeting him – and it’s perhaps the most sinister of all. Nobody has articulated it better than Trump himself. “In the end‚ they're not coming after me. They're coming after you — and I'm just standing in their way‚" he said last year‚ following the announcement of the seven indictments related to his alleged mishandling of classified documents. “I’m sure you can speak to that‚ Kyle‚” says Sara. “Absolutely ... If they're willing to make up all these lies and put a former sitting president on trial‚ what are these Soros-funded DAs going to do to everyday people like me or you? They're going to come after us‚” says Kyle. To hear more of the conversation‚ watch the clip below. North Korea censors pair of jeans on gardening show as part of years-long crackdown on 'anti-socialist' behavior

BBC TV show "Garden Secrets" was censored by North Korean authorities on their airwaves in an attempt to prevent the influence of U.S. imperialism in the communist country.The gardening show‚ starring 74-year-old Alan Titchmarsh‚ received a pixelated overlay during a recent episode set in the gardens of the 17th-century Hatfield House in Hertfordshire‚ England.The episodes of the British show are truncated down to 15 minutes from their hour-long originals‚ which first aired in the United Kingdom in 2010. The episode uses North Korean narrators and an added soundtrack of music.The jeans themselves have been forbidden since the early 1990s in the interestingly named Democratic People's Republic of North Korea‚ the Guardian reported.The ban has been part of ongoing efforts to plug a leak of U.S. imperialism that has allegedly been "seeping" into the country for some time.In 2021‚ Australian outlet 9News reported on the North Korean state-run newspaper Rodong Sinmum. The paper reportedly ran a warning to its citizenry on why capitalistic views should be prevented.North Korea argued that an "invasion of capitalistic culture" could cause the country to fall "like a damp wall." The warning was targeted at North Korean youth especially‚ to prevent the "exotic and decadent lifestyle" of capitalism from influencing children."We must be wary of even the slightest sign of the capitalistic lifestyle and fight to get rid of them‚" the paper allegedly said. north korea blurring jeans for being a symbol of american imperialism\n\nwould be hilarious if it wasn\u2019t serious — (@) This was supplemented by a ban of all but 15 "non-socialist" haircuts. This included bans on spiky or dyed hair‚ along with mullets. Skinny jeans‚ nose or lip piercings‚ and branded T-shirts were also said to be prohibited.Citizens were ordered by the Socialist Patriotic Youth League to consult a preapproved list of "proper" hairstyles to avoid punishment.Kim Jong Un reportedly called on the aforementioned youth league to crack down on "unsavoury‚ individualistic‚ anti-socialist behaviour" among the young citizens. The crackdown involved stopping foreign speech‚ certain hairstyles‚ and western clothing that were all described as "dangerous poisons."The BBC gave more depth to the types of punishments fashion detractors may receive and the justification for said punishments.The outlet reported that South Korean publication Daily NK — which allegedly has sources inside North Korea — noted that three teenagers were sent to reeducation camp for hemming their pants and getting haircuts that resemble South Korean pop stars.The crackdowns on western media‚ or even media from other Asian countries‚ reportedly comes with harsh penalties. Possessing large amounts of media from Japan‚ South Korea‚ or the United States is punished by the death penalty. This is also the punishment for smuggling illegal videos into the country.Simply watching such videos allegedly comes with a 15-year term in a prison camp."I never imagined that my programs would reach North Korea‚ but hopefully the calming nature of British gardening will be well received there‚" Titchmarsh said in 2022.It seems the truth of the matter is more of a mixed bag than it perhaps should be.Like Blaze News? Thug allegedly robs woman at gunpoint for pair of shoes. The whole thing ends rather painfully for him.

Things ended painfully for a male who allegedly robbed a woman at gunpoint for a pair of shoes Saturday night in Oklahoma City‚ as he crashed his car into a pole amid a police chase.What are the details?Police said the victim was trying to sell her red and silver Balenciaga shoes on Offer Up‚ and an individual with the username "Turbo" — later identified as 21-year-old Taber Carter — contacted her‚ KOKH-TV reported.According to the New York Post‚ the shoes usually cost more than $1‚000 new: — (@) The victim reported that she and Carter agreed to meet at a 7-Eleven‚ but Carter never showed up‚ the station said. The victim and her mother then went to a T-Mobile store on Northwest Expressway when Carter messaged the victim asking where she was‚ KOKH said. Police said Carter met the victim at T-Mobile‚ and when the victim walked up to Carter's vehicle‚ he pulled out a black "Glock-like" pistol‚ pointed it at the victim's head‚ and demanded the shoes‚ the station said.The victim said she gave him the shoes but was able to reach into the car and take one shoe back as Carter was driving away‚ KOKH reported. Carter turned back to demand the other shoe‚ but the victim told him she'd already locked it inside her car‚ the station said‚ citing the police report‚ and Carter drove off.What happened next?Two hours later‚ police were called to perform a welfare check‚ KOTV-TV reported. Turns out Carter was passed out in a car that matched the description of the shoe robbery suspect's vehicle‚ KOTV said.When officers awakened Carter‚ they said he drove away‚ which triggered a police pursuit‚ KOTV reported.Alas‚ Carter crashed into a pole near Northwest 36th Street and Meridian Avenue‚ KOTV noted‚ which caused a power outage in the area as well as a small grass fire that was quickly extinguished.Carter was taken into custody and booked into jail‚ KOTV said.Jail records indicate he was charged with endangering others while eluding police as well as robbery or attempted with a dangerous weapon. Carter remained in jail Wednesday afternoon.The Post‚ citing police‚ said Carter also was injured — with his mugshot showing his right eye swollen shut as well as numerous scrapes on his right forehead and nose. The paper said Carter is being held with no bail.Police warned those who meet others in person for transactions to do so in public places with lots of cameras‚ such as police stations.
